ARocky and Apollo make it into round 15 still standing, although Rocky is getting the worst of it, having switched from southpaw punching to right-handed punches, and Creed has managed to break Rocky's nose again. Apollo's trainer advises him to just stay away from Rocky in the last round, because he can win the fight based on points, but Apollo disregards the advice as he wants a knockout. Mickey (Burgess Meredith) wants to stop the fight to keep Rocky from being killed, but Rocky refuses. Mickey advises him to start using his left hand, but Rocky says that ahe isn't going to rely on tricks. This is going to be a straight out fight to the finish. As round 15 begins and Rocky starts using his left hand again, Creed begins to take the brunt of Rocky's hammering. Suddenly, Rocky manages to land a devastating left blow to Creed's head, sending Creed tumbling to the floor. Out of sheer exhaustion, Rocky goes down, too. As the referee begins the count, both Creed and Rocky attempt to pull themselves up by the ropes, but Creed falls back, leaving Rocky standing as the referee reaches 10. Rocky is named the new heavyweight champion of the world. As he gets his strength back, he thanks Apollo Creed for the match, he thanks Mickey for his training, and he thanks God. In the final scene, he lifts the champion belt over his head and calls out to Adrian, who's watching the match at home, 'Yo, Adrian, I did it!'
